Rapid incidence estimation from SARS-CoV-2 genomes reveals decreased case detection in Europe during summer 2020
2021-05-27
Abstract excerpt
<title>Abstract</title> <p>By May 2021, over 160 million SARS-CoV-2 diagnoses have been reported worldwide. Yet, the true number of infections is unknown and believed to exceed the reported numbers by several fold. National testing policies, in particular, can strongly affect the proportion of undetected cases.
